Ingredients

Paleo Granola (If you don’t want to make it, you can purchase approved ready made paleo granola from brands like julies, purely elizabeth, paleo krunch etc…)
1/4 cup raw almonds
1/4 cup raw cashews
1/4 cup raw pumpkin seeds (pepitas)
1/4 cup raw sunflower seeds
1/4 cup unsweetened coconut flakes
1/4 cup pistachios (shelled)
1/4 cup raw walnuts
1/4 cup raw pecans
1/3 cup coconut oil
4 Tablespoons honey
1 Tablespoon ground cinnamon
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
1/2 teaspoon sea salt
1/4 cup dried cranberries
*if you’d like you can add things like flax, chia, and hemp hearts, this is optional*
8 oz of vanilla almond milk
Fresh fruit such as fresh berries, fresh figs, shaved coconut etc…

Preparation

-preheat oven to 300
-add nuts and seeds in a food processor or blender and chop into small pieces being careful not to overland
-in a large saucepan heat coconut oil, honey cinnamon and salt over medium heat for 3-5 minutes
-remove from heat and stir in vanilla
-add nuts and seeds and coconut flakes to pan and stir to coat in mixture
-line a baking sheet with parchment paper and spread granola mixture evenly on pan
-bake for 15-20 minutes or until color reaches a light golden brown.
-remove from oven and add dried cranberries
-Allow to cool until hardened and break granola apart for storage for up to 2 weeks
-Enjoy by itself, on top of non dairy yogurt and ice-cream, or add milk and eat it like cereal!
